Rapid Cruise into Cup Round 2
In beautiful summer temperatures, the time for competitive football was upon us again! After four weeks of preparation, the first round of the UNIQA ÖFB Cup kicked off for the Green & Whites on Sunday. Head Coach Zoran Barišić and his team faced SR Donaufeld at Wiener Sport-Club Platz. Aleksa Pejić, Nenad Cvetković (both still injured), Moritz Oswald (also slightly injured) and Max Hofmann (who needs a longer recovery period after his surgery) did not feature. For the Rapid players who were chosen, however, the target was expressly clear!
In the early stages, Donaufeld held up well, and they even had the first shot on goal, but it was a harmless attempt. With our first chance though, we took an early lead: Nic Kühn held the ball on the edge of the penalty area, passed it to Guido Burgstaller and our captain calmly slotted the ball past the goalkeeper, 1-0 (6'). After going ahead, we wanted to add to the score, but the hosts closed down the spaces well. After about twenty minutes, it was Kühn again who moved into the centre nicely, but took a little too long to finish (22'). Kühn again got the ball into the box moments later, but in the end Marco Grüll couldn't turn the chance goalwards (25'). Our team dominated possession, but could not convert that superiority into many more dangerous chances. A second goal could have been scored by our number 10 again, but the woodwork just prevented it (37'). Shortly before the break, Guido Burgstaller put a header into the hands of the keeper (39'), but just seconds later, our Green & Whites did score a second: Leo Querfeld didn't let the opponent distract him, and coolly played the ball into the middle where Marco Grüll fired in with a powerful shot for 2-0 just as the interval came around (45'+1)!
The second half began with no changes from the Rapid dugout, and a third goal should have been scored in the 52nd minute, but a Donaufeld player was just able to rescue the ball on the line. Only a few moments later two massive chances followed, which Burgstaller and Kerschbaum both unfortunately missed (55'). On the counterattack, we almost scored the next goal, but luck wasn't on our side (63'). Our captain was also unlucky when he placed a beautiful header too centrally on goal (69') and Matthias Seidl too, whose hard shot bounced off the crossbar and onto the line, but did not count as a goal (69'). The contest was decided shortly before the Rapid quarter-hour though: Marco Grüll scored the third in style with a delicate lob (73')! Fresh players came on, Patrick Greil and Ante Bajić replaced Nikolas Sattlberger and our double goal scorer Marco Grüll (75'). Fally Mayulu and Oliver Strunz also came on for Guido Burgstaller and Nic Kühn (79').
The changes bore fruit and the debuts could not have been better: Matthias Seidl laid the ball off well to his former teammate and with his first contact with the ball Fally Mayulu hammered the ball into the net for 4-0 (80')! Unfortunately, Ante Bajić had to leave the field due to an injury and was replaced by Martin Koscelník (85'). Oliver Strunz immediately scored the next goal, after a trademark square ball from Thorsten Schick, from which he tapped the ball into the net, 5-0 (86'). With Donaufeld now tiring, Roman Kerschbaum also scored with a header from Thorsten Schick's set-up, 6-0 (88'). Right on the final whistle, Matthias Seidl scored his first goal for the Green & Whites, again as a beneficiary of Schick's perfect crossing; 7-0 (90').
With that, the job was very much done: After a top performance in the second half and a successful start to the competition, we move into the second round of the UNIQA ÖFB Cup. The ADMIRAL Bundesliga also gets going on Friday against LASK!

UNIQA ÖFB-Cup | 1. Runde | Wiener Sport-Club Platz
Tore: Burgstaller (6.), Grüll (45.+1.; 73.), Mayulu (80.), Strunz (86.), Kerschbaum (88.), Seidl (90.)
Rapid-11: Hedl; Auer, Moormann, Querfeld, Schick; Sattlberger (75. Greil), Kerschbaum; Grüll (75. Bajić/85. Koscelník), Seidl, Kühn (79. Strunz); Burgstaller © (79. Mayulu)
